What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Prague to Austin?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Prague to Austin cl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

When flying from Prague to Austin, you should consider leaving on a Saturday and avoid Thursdays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to Prague, you’ll find the best rates on Wednesdays and the most expensive ones on Sundays.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Prague to Austin?

    Prague and Austin are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Prague from Václav Havel Prague and will be arriving at Austin Bergstrom.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Prague to Austin?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Austin with an airline and back to Prague with another airline. Booking your flights between Prague and AUS can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
